web-dev-qa-db-ja.com

デフォルトの投稿タイプからpost_tagを削除し、カスタム分類法を追加する

私はこれに対する答えをしばらく探していました、しかし私が見つける結果は組み込みの 'post'投稿タイプとは対照的に常にカスタム投稿タイプを扱います。

組み込みの「投稿」投稿タイプからデフォルトの「投稿タグ」分類を削除し、それを置き換えるために独自のカスタム分類を追加します。基本的に、私は私のカスタム分類法を使用して他のカスタム投稿タイプを持っています、そして私はそれらと '投稿'投稿タイプを整列させたいです。

私の人生のためにデフォルトの投稿タイプを編集する方法を理解することはできません、しかし、私がこれをどのようにするかについての任意のアイデア?

前もって感謝します。

2
user5710

投稿タグを完全に削除するには: https://stackoverflow.com/a/8363082

投稿から投稿タグを削除したいが、他のカスタム投稿タイプをそのまま使用する場合は、次の手順を実行します。

add_action( 'init', 'my_register_post_tags' );

function my_register_post_tags() {
    register_taxonomy( 'post_tag', array( 'my_post_type_here' ) );
}

独自のカスタム分類法を投稿に追加するには、 register_taxonomy を使用して、$object_typeパラメーターをpostに設定します。

3